public static final class V1Storage.StorageClass extends com.google.protobuf.GeneratedMessageV3 implements V1Storage.StorageClassOrBuilder
StorageClass describes the parameters for a class of storage for which PersistentVolumes can be dynamically provisioned. StorageClasses are non-namespaced; the name of the storage class according to etcd is in ObjectMeta.Name.Protobuf type
